After his brother gets killed and the other one doing time in Kingston, Blackbird takes on a job to whack some old man in a criminal business. Meets Richie after it goes sour with them (on account of a bitch with a lipstick) and agrees to squeeze some money out of a real estate man. He never leaves witnesses and he won't take the shot if he thinks he can miss.

Belly 2: Millionaire Boyz Club (2008)
the Game building the legend
after Waist Deep the Game teams up with Wire star 'Omar' Michael K. Williams and swagger through a Compton crime movie like it's nothing.
should see the robbery, 2 shots and some sharp back and forths. good visual department. fans of the first Belly might not like it, this is a laid back style of video work. I personally prefer this color scale and kinda cuts. the slow mos and beats were the right spots.
the shoot-out are really something. you get the wit moments and the action too. Game toting a pump gun...
some scenes were a kinda cartoonish, a bit because how the actors look and dressed. all in all, of the 73 minutes 25 is a alltime movie classic moment. 'cut the romance' -
